What is it about?

Efflux pumps embedded in cell envelop plays vital roles for bacteria in the fluctuant environment. We show for the first time a unique protein mediates the sophisticate balance of different efflux pumps. This finding unveils the mechanism for the tolerance shift of chemicals, which may inspire alternative treatment for antibiotic-resistant bacteria.
